+A **civil calendar** is a standardized system for dating, adopted by societies for the regulation of daily life, government, and commerce. It provides a common framework for organizing days, weeks, and months, distinct from [Religious Calendar](/wiki/religious_calendar) or purely astronomical reckoning. The widely used [Gregorian Calendar](/wiki/gregorian_calendar) is a prominent example of such a system, shaping our shared experience of time.
